Doctors at the All India Institute of Medical Sciences (AIIMS), Delhi, have performed bariatric surgery on a 32-year-old man weighing 209 kg after a month-long multidisciplinary intervention that reduced his weight, stabilised his breathing, and enabled a procedure initially considered high risk.
The patient, with a body mass index (BMI) of 74 kg/m², suffered from severe obstructive sleep apnoea (OSA), respiratory failure, and obesity-related conditions, including hypertension, prediabetes, and dyslipidaemia. His condition had deteriorated to the extent that he required an emergency tracheostomy and remained dependent on continuous positive airway pressure (CPAP) support for over a month before surgery.
His body size also posed logistical challenges, as an abdominal girth of 198 cm prevented safe positioning on a conventional operating table. A multidisciplinary team comprising bariatric surgeons, anaesthesiologists, intensivists, physicians, infection-control specialists, dietitians, and physiotherapists devised a pre-operative optimisation plan to improve respiratory function and reduce abdominal fat.
“The patient underwent a 32-day very low-calorie diet (VLCD), respiratory physiotherapy, infection control, and nutritional counselling. During this period, his weight reduced from 209 kg to 172 kg, while abdominal girth decreased by 20 cm, allowing safe positioning on a modified operating table fitted with side extensions,” an AIIMS release said.
Doctors then performed a laparoscopic one anastomosis gastric bypass (OAGB), completing the procedure in just over two hours without major intraoperative complications.
Post-surgery, the patient was gradually weaned off CPAP support and, by the 13th postoperative day, was breathing independently, walking without assistance, and able to resume self-care. His abdominal girth further reduced to 155 cm before discharge, and his weight declined to 160 kg, AIIMS officials said.
The treating team said the case shows that patients with “super-super obesity” (BMI above 60 kg/m²), including those requiring prolonged ventilatory support and tracheostomy, can be considered for bariatric surgery with careful pre-operative optimisation and coordinated multidisciplinary care. “Reducing abdominal girth, rather than weight alone, proved critical in making the surgery feasible,” the institute said.
